My career in Law Enforcement began Halloween night 1956!
I got to ride in my father's patrol car chasing teens around
our neighborhood... I was hooked!
Moving on to January 21st 1985, Sheriff John Polk took a
chance and hired me as a Seminole County Deputy Sheriff and
the rest is history.
After my retirement dinner, a
deputy sent me a message on my Facebook, “ The end of an
era.” I sent back, “Maybe the end of an error!” All kidding
aside, I spent the last 27+ years doing the job... oops it
wasn’t a job... but my whole life! Trying to be the best
Deputy that I could possibly be.
I tripped and stumbled a few
times, but over all, I didn’t do too bad.
I worked the Wekiva area most
of my career. I started working for Wekiva around 1992. I
took over as the Job Coordinator a few years later. I have
had the pleasure of writing this news letter article since
that time. As you may have noted, the other deputies have
written recent letters... the better to wean me out of here.
Many memorable incidents have taken place from arresting bad
guys to delivering a baby. The kids I chased around over the
years now have kids that I’ve chased around. It is always
cool to stop a teen and let him know I have his dad on speed
dial! I have made a lot of friends and very few enemies. I
can’t go to the grocery store without seeing one of my
people. Thanks to Sheriff Eslinger for putting up with me
and all of you for your unending support and for helping me
to have the best life anyone could ever ask for. I am now
patrolling my 2 beautiful grand babies... it should keep me
busy!
Thanks.
